Will Trent Season 3 Premiere Recap Part 1
-This barbeque started fun but ended in tragedy when two cops were shot, one of which died.
-Faith believes that this is a targeted act, which leads to lots of questions as to what happened and why. It is possibly gang related, which is setting everyone on high alert.
-A whole SWAT team is at the suspect’s house. A car backfires, but it is mistaken for a gunshot. There is no sign of communication from the house until Faith breaks a window. Rafael the suspect calls and says that they have no warrant so they cannot do anything. Faith is willing to work with him, but he only wants to work with Will Trent.
